Seite 1 von 2

API-Viewer auch für PureBasic?

Verfasst: 18.11.2005 19:44
von Outlaw
Hallo! :)
Gibt es ein API-Viewer auch für PureBasic ich habe einen runtergeladen ist jedoch für Visual Basic und das kann man irgendwie übersetzten hat mein freund gesagt könnt ihr mir helfen?

Mfg Outlaw

Verfasst: 18.11.2005 20:11
von edel
Api-Viewer 2004 hat auch Purebasicunterstuetzung , findest du unter
dem Menuepunkt Datei -> Option -> Reiter Allgemein und dann Einstellungen
(unten) , Name ist Fantaisie Software Purebasic . Ist aber fehlerhaft .
Im Prinzip is es aber egal welche Sparache du eingestellt hast da die
Werte eh uberall gleich sind.

Verfasst: 18.11.2005 20:52
von Outlaw
danke !! :allright:

Verfasst: 18.11.2005 21:21
von Outlaw
Ich hätte da nur noch ein problem:
ich will mit API zu einem Spiel verbinden also einen KillTracker schreiben d.h. wenn ich im spiel jemanden zur strecke bringe kommt erst im gamechat eine nachricht wie zB: Haha name ich habe dich getötet und es wird in einer config datei geschpeichert sodass man die kills immer sehen kann. Es gibt schon ein paar killtracker, aber die sind sehr unübersichtlich deswegen will ich meinen eigenen schreiben der sollte dann auch musik abspielen aber das währe dann kein problem mehr, wenn ich weiss wie man verbindet!!

Verfasst: 18.11.2005 21:25
von freedimension
[size=0]Sein kommt nicht von Wahrheit!
Sorry, aber ich sehe das in letzter Zeit immer häufiger, und jedesmal zieht es mir dabei fast die Schuhe aus. Ich musste das jetzt einfach mal korrigieren.[/size]

Verfasst: 18.11.2005 21:49
von edel
Ob das bei Minesweeper wirklich Sinn macht ? ;-)

Verfasst: 18.11.2005 23:45
von Zaphod
offensichtlich ist es vom spiel abhängig.

Verfasst: 19.11.2005 18:13
von Outlaw
ähm ja es sollte bei Jedi Knight 3: Jedi Academy und Medal of Honor Allied Assault Breakthrough gehen

Verfasst: 21.11.2005 22:57
von Outlaw
ich hab mir die UDP-Library mal runtergeladen müsste eigendlich auch damit gehen der Code, den ich in PHP geschrieben habe lautet:

Code: Alles auswählen

<?
$fp = fsockopen("udp://SERVERIP",PORT, $errno, $errstr, 1);
$cmd = "\xFF\xFF\xFF\xFF\x02rcon RCONPASSWORD CMD"
fwrite($fp, $cmd);
?>
Wie kann man das nun in Purebasic übersetzen?

[EDIT]
Da Jedi Academy und Mohaa mit der gleichen Engine gemacht wurden, geht der Code bei beiden spielen

Verfasst: 22.11.2005 00:29
von Zaphod
wie es genau geht kann ich auf die schnelle jetzt auch nicht sagen, aber was dich in diesem fall bei der winapi interessiert ist winsock.